[BACK]Return to Makefile.distrib C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/ src / distrib / common

Annotation of src/distrib/common/Makefile.distrib, Revision 1.9

1.9     ! riz         1: #      $NetBSD: Makefile.distrib,v 1.8 2010/02/07 18:50:49 snj Exp $
1.1       lukem       2: #
                      3: # Makefile snippet to setup various make variables variables used in distrib/:
1.2       lukem       4: #
                      5: # Variables defined:
1.1       lukem       6: #      DISTRIBDIR      Top level of distrib
1.8       snj         7: #      DISTRIBREV      NetBSD version without dots, as in "59924"
                      8: #      DISTRIBVER      NetBSD version with dots, as in "5.99.24"
1.6       he          9: #      DISTRIBVERDEP   Files to depend on for version/revision vars above
1.1       lukem      10: #
1.2       lukem      11: # Commands defined:
1.1       lukem      12: #      MAKESUMS        runs sets/makesums with the appropriate environment
                     13: #      RELEASE_INSTALL installs release binaries
                     14: #
                     15: #
                     16:
1.2       lukem      17: .if !defined(_MAKEFILE_DISTRIB_)
                     18: _MAKEFILE_DISTRIB_=1
                     19:
1.4       lukem      20: .include <bsd.sys.mk>          # for HOST_SH
1.2       lukem      21:
1.1       lukem      22: DISTRIBDIR=    ${NETBSDSRCDIR}/distrib
1.3       christos   23: DISTRIBREV!=   ${HOST_SH} ${NETBSDSRCDIR}/sys/conf/osrelease.sh -s
                     24: DISTRIBVER!=   ${HOST_SH} ${NETBSDSRCDIR}/sys/conf/osrelease.sh
1.9     ! riz        25: MODULEVER!=    ${HOST_SH} ${NETBSDSRCDIR}/sys/conf/osrelease.sh -k
1.6       he         26: DISTRIBVERDEP= ${NETBSDSRCDIR}/sys/sys/param.h \
                     27:                ${NETBSDSRCDIR}/sys/conf/osrelease.sh
1.1       lukem      28:
1.7       christos   29: MAKESUMS=      MAKE=${MAKE:Q} CKSUM=${TOOL_CKSUM:Q} ${HOST_SH} ${DISTRIBDIR}/sets/makesums
1.1       lukem      30: RELEASE_INSTALL=${INSTALL} ${RENAME} ${PRESERVE} ${COPY} -m ${NONBINMODE}
1.2       lukem      31:
                     32:
                     33: .endif # _MAKEFILE_DISTRIB_

CVSweb <webmaster@jp.NetBSD.org>